Coolest Projects is an online showcase where you can share your ideas through technology. It’s free to enter, open to young people up to the age of 18, and accepts projects in English from anywhere in the world.

What are the project categories?
- The categories relate to the technology you use to create your project. You may only select one category during registration. The categories are Scratch, Hardware, Mobile Apps, Web, Games, and Advanced Programming.
- If you make your project in Scratch, you must enter your project in the Scratch category, even if it’s a game.
- For all other categories (Hardware, Mobile Apps, Web, Games, and Advanced Programming), you need to make a short video (maximum of two minutes) in which you screen share your project and code. If you want, you can answer the registration form questions about your project in your video.
- If you enter a project in the Mobile Apps category, you may wish to use an app emulator in your video.
Eligibility Criteria
- To make sure that your project can be showcased in the Coolest Projects gallery:
- You must be eligible to take part.
- If you’re up to 18 years old and you have made a cool project involving technology, you can join in. You can work on your project as an individual or as part of a team of up to five young people.
- Your project must be new or significantly changed from last time.
- You must not have registered the same project in another Coolest Projects event (e.g. Coolest Projects 2022) or you must have made a big change to your project since it was last registered.
- Your project does not need to be finished!
- All projects are welcome, from beginner to advanced, in any programming language and using whatever hardware you have available. Don’t worry if your project is not 100% complete — we love to see prototypes and works in progress.
- Your project must include the answers to these three questions:
- Tell them about your project. Why did you choose to make this project?
- What did you find difficult while making your project and how did you work it out?
- Is there anything you would do differently or you would add if you had more time?
- They will ask you for these answers in the registration form, but we’d love to see you explain them in your video too.
- Your project and answers must be in English.
- Your project description must be in English. You can ask someone to translate for you if you need to, or you can use subtitles.
- Your project must be shared so that it can be viewed by other people.
- Ask your parents or guardians for permission to upload and share your project. If you are younger than 13, ask your parents or guardians to upload and share your project on your behalf.
- Once your project is approved by their moderators, it will be available for the whole world to see.
